E.O. 11652, Sec. 3(E) and 5(D) or (E) DECLASSIFIED Dept. of State letter, Aug. 10, 1972 NITH NARS Dati 12-29-75 May 4, 1945 By POSTCRIPT ODORET Since the preparation of this memorandum we have just received a telegram from Mr. Kirk at Caserta dated May 3, 10 p.m., (copy attached) which says that Gen- eral Freyburg, the Allied General, found no Yugoslav Partisans in Trieste when the German garrison surren- dered to him. Press despatches from Italy, also just received, report demonstration by 20,000 Italians in Rome against Yugoslav claims to the Venezia Giulia, especially Trieste, ending in a clash between University students and Com- munists. . is ARCHIVES "HATIONAL SERVICE" RECORDS AND MAY Enclosure: Copy of Kirk's telegram, May 3, 10 p.m.
